A First War Prussian Observer's Badge By Carl Dilenius certificate_of_authenticity Silver (some enamel cracking)A First War Prussian Observer's Badge by Carl Dilenius; In stamped silvered white metal, center enameled, 44. 11mm(w)x68. 70mm(h), weighs 10. 9 grams, marked with "square" mark on pin (attributed to Carl Dilenius, Pforzheim), in worn condition, very slight enamel chipping, crown on top broken off, nice old patina, circa 1917 1918, in very fine condition
